Comparison with Other Lubricants: My Personal Take

I've used a few other lubricants before, so here's a quick comparison to give everyone some reference:

* Common water-based lubricant on the market (purchased, not a freebie)
* Texture: Fairly thin, highly fluid, sometimes feels a bit like water.
* Moisture: Good initial moisture, but dries out faster—I feel it needs reapplication after about 15 minutes.
* Irritation: Some brands occasionally cause a slight warming or cooling sensation, which isn't always completely non-irritating for me.
* Cleanliness: Water-based, very easy to wash off, leaves no residue.
* Price: Around 30-50 RMB per bottle.

* A certain brand of silicone-based lubricant (recommended by a friend)
* Texture: Thicker, with a slightly oily feel, though not like vegetable oil.
* Moisture: Extremely long-lasting—the most durable I've used, easily lasting 40+ minutes or even longer.
* Irritation: Generally non-irritating, but some people may be sensitive to silicone ingredients, so caution is needed.
* Cleanliness: Hard to wash off; requires repeated scrubbing with body wash, and it may leave marks on the sheets—that's a bit of a hassle.
* Price: Around 50-80 RMB per bottle.

* The freebie water-based lubricant in this review
* Texture: Gel-like, medium thickness, good spreadability.
* Moisture: Moderate, about 20-30 minutes, may need reapplication midway.
* Irritation: Non-irritating and very gentle—this is one of its biggest strengths.
* Cleanliness: Water-based, very easy to wash off, no residue.
* Price: 0 RMB (free gift), unbeatable value for money—one of the reasons I've kept using it for six months.

From this comparison, this freebie lubricant stands out in "non-irritating" and "easy to clean," with decent moisture performance. Combined with its "free" nature, the value for money is excellent. Of course, if you're after extreme longevity, silicone-based products may have the edge, but you'd also have to accept the cleaning inconvenience.

Q2.What is the difference between water-soluble and silicone-based lubricants? How should I choose?

Water-soluble lubricants are easy to clean, leave no residue, and are gentle on the skin, but their longevity is relatively average; silicone-based lubricants have excellent longevity, but are more troublesome to clean and may corrode certain materials (such as silicone toys). If you prioritize easy cleaning and a gentle experience, choose water-soluble; if you need extra-long lasting lubrication and don't mind the cleaning hassle, consider silicone-based. It is recommended that beginners start with water-soluble.

Q6.How do I choose the right lubricant for myself? Are there any tips to avoid pitfalls?

When choosing a lubricant, first consider whether the ingredients are safe and non-irritating, especially for sensitive skin. Then choose between water-soluble, silicone-based, or oil-based (oil-based is not recommended for use with latex condoms) based on your needs. You can refer to professional articles like the lubricant guide to understand the pros and cons of different types. For your first purchase, it is recommended to start with a small package and try it before deciding on long-term use. Avoid buying products with unclear origins or undisclosed ingredients.
